A father of three has died after he was electrocuted at work in Tennessee.

Lineman Nathan Potter was “working to install a new service in Grainger County” when the incident occurred around 9:20 a.m. local time on July 23, according to a pair of news releases from the man’s employer, Appalachian Electric Cooperative.

Crew members “immediately began providing life saving measures and contacted EMS” after Potter was electrocuted.

He was then transported to Morristown-Hamblen Hospital, but later died, according to AEC.

Josh Compton, AEC’s General Manager, said Potter’s tragic death “is felt by everyone” at the “close-knit organization.”

“Working as a lineman is a respectable and honorable profession,” Compton said in his statement. “We mourn the loss of our colleague during this incredibly difficult time. Their family is in our thoughts and prayers.”

Compton also said, “Safety is and will continue to be our number one priority."

Potter worked as a lineman for AEC for more than six years before his death, according to one of AEC’s news releases. Friends told CBS affiliate WVLT Potter was a lineman for over a decade.

“Nate was always a joy to be around,” said his coworker and friend Shane Alvey. “He always had a smile on his face and always made it fun.”

Added friend Brock Johnson, “It’s something you never ever want to hear. We have safety meetings on Monday mornings, and you hear about stuff like that happening somewhere else. It crosses your mind, but you never think something like this is going to happen at home."

In less than 72 hours, more than $55,000 has been raised through a GoFundMe campaign started for Potter’s wife and three children.

Sarah Farris, who organized the online fundraiser, described Potter as “a Godly man” who was “devoted to his family."

“The world tragically lost a precious soul today,” Farris wrote in the fundraiser’s description. She went on to thank those who have and will step up with donations for the grieving family.

“Let’s make sure they only have to worry about taking care of each other during this difficult time,” Farris added.

The specific circumstances surrounding Potter's electrocution remain unclear and the fatal incident is under investigation, according to AEC.
